Storage: The Silent Cost Driver

Picture this scenario - a Mumbai hospital needs 24/7 power for ICU units. Their containerized solar system requires battery autonomy for 72 cloudy hours. The storage component here could constitute 45% of total costs, way more than solar panels themselves.

When Projects Go Right (And Wrong)

Case Study 1: Odisha's Smart Village Initiative

Deployed 120 container units across tribal areas. Post-installation survey showed:

  • 94% reliability during cyclone season
  • 18-month ROI for micro-enterprises

But here's the rub - maintenance contracts accounted for 30% of lifecycle costs. Many vendors don't highlight this during quotation stages.

Winning the Bid Game

Last month, I witnessed a reverse auction for a 2MW containerized farm tender. The winning bid came in at INR 1.62 crore/MW - 15% below market average. How? The company negotiated directly with Chinese inverter suppliers, bypassing local distributors.

Here's a pro tip: Always demand CUF (Capacity Utilization Factor) guarantees in contracts. One Nagpur-based installer got burned when their "5-star rated" containers delivered 23% below promised output during field testing.
